summaryrefslogtreecommitdiff
path: root/extensions
diff options
context:
space:
mode:
authorMikhail Voitenko <mav@openoffice.org>2009-11-03 09:09:46 +0000
committerMikhail Voitenko <mav@openoffice.org>2009-11-03 09:09:46 +0000
commit3d109beb2a5f5c2ab77d76d8068b8fe31c3eab8f (patch)
treefcfd52d3b777d42fa465be685dc9208c9d57d849 /extensions
parent844da51130df54eae3d1c56fc4305fda785acec0 (diff)
#i106476# support 64-bit IE
Diffstat (limited to 'extensions')
-rw-r--r--extensions/source/activex/main/so_activex.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/extensions/source/activex/main/so_activex.cpp b/extensions/source/activex/main/so_activex.cpp
index 7fac1c331d54..a4ae8827a082 100644
--- a/extensions/source/activex/main/so_activex.cpp
+++ b/extensions/source/activex/main/so_activex.cpp
@@ -294,7 +294,7 @@ STDAPI DllRegisterServerNative_Impl( int nMode, BOOL bForAllUsers, REGSAM nKeyAc
}
wsprintfA( aSubKey, "%sCLSID\\%s", aPrefix, aClassID );
- if ( aResult && ERROR_SUCCESS == RegOpenKey(bForAllUsers ? HKEY_LOCAL_MACHINE : HKEY_CURRENT_USER, aSubKey, &hkey) )
+ if ( aResult && ERROR_SUCCESS == RegOpenKeyExA(bForAllUsers ? HKEY_LOCAL_MACHINE : HKEY_CURRENT_USER, aSubKey, 0, nKeyAccess, &hkey) )
{
for( ind = 0; ind < SUPPORTED_EXT_NUM; ind++ )
{